Mantle traded near $0.79 after gaining over 10% in 24 hours on the 15th of March. Trading volume rose 81.53% to $117.67 million.

The surge in activity suggested traders returned to MNT markets as liquidity improved across exchanges.

In fact, the sharp volume expansion reflected stronger participation following recent price stabilization.

Mantle [MNT] also held its recovery range after weeks of sustained downside pressure.

That stability suggested traders increasingly viewed the current zone as a possible accumulation base.

Can Mantle break past KEY resistance?

After months inside a prolonged descending channel, Mantle rebounded from the $0.60 support zone.

The recovery pushed the price toward the next resistance near $0.93. That level previously acted as structural support.

However, the market now approached that zone from below, creating a clear technical inflection point.

Buyers continued defending higher lows as the price gradually curved upward from the recent base.

Technical indicators reflected improving momentum following the extended downtrend. The MACD Histogram turned positive, while the MACD Line held above the Signal Line.

That shift indicated selling pressure weakened compared with earlier phases of the decline.

Even so, the recovery remained early and still required sustained strength above nearby resistance.

Traders, therefore, focused on whether MNT could reclaim the $0.93 level.

A break above that zone could improve market structure and attract additional speculative participation.

Buyers regain control in Mantle spot markets

Spot activity also shifted toward buyers based on the Spot Taker CVD indicator. The metric showed Taker Buy Dominance, meaning market buy orders exceeded aggressive sell orders.

That shift reflected growing conviction among participants accumulating MNT in Spot markets.

As buyers absorbed available supply, price stability improved following the prolonged decline.

On top of that, stronger order flow suggested fresh demand entered the market during the recovery phase.

Rising open interest signals growing speculation

Derivatives activity also accelerated across futures markets.

Open Interest climbed 13.22% to $58.35 million, indicating an increase in active leveraged positions. That expansion suggested traders opened new futures positions around the ongoing recovery.

However, rising Open Interest could amplify volatility if positioning becomes crowded.

This left traders watching whether speculative momentum could sustain Mantle’s rebound.

Getty Images Washington is addicted to taxing success. Now,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ick is floating a plan to skim half the patent earnings from inventions developed at universities with federal funding. It’s being sold as a way to shore up programs like Social Security. In reality, it’s a raid on American innovation that would deliver pennies to the Treasury while kneecapping the very engine of our economic and medical progress. Yes, taxpayer dollars support early-stage research. But the real payoff comes later—in the jobs created, cures discovered, and industries launched when universities and private industry turn those discoveries into real products. By comparison, the sums at stake in patent licensing are trivial. Universities collectively earn only about $3.6 billion annually in patent income—less than the federal government spends on Social Security in a single day. Even confiscating half would barely register against a $6 trillion federal budget. And yet the damage from such a policy would be anything but trivial. The true return on taxpayer investment isn’t in licensing checks sent to Washington, but in the downstream economic activity that federally supported research unleashes. Thanks to the bipartisan Bayh-Dole Act of 1980, universities and private industry have powerful incentives to translate early-stage discoveries into real-world products. Before Bayh-Dole, the government hoarded patents from federally funded research, and fewer than 5% were ever licensed. Once universities could own and license their own inventions, innovation exploded. The result has been one of the best returns on investment in government history.
